Analysis

In 2023, out-of-school rate for children of primary school age, rural, middle in Colombia stood at 3.6%.

That represents a change of down 12.2% on the previous year and down 7.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, out-of-school rate for children of primary school age, rural, middle in Colombia peaked at 8.2% in 2003 and was at its lowest, 0.0%, in 2015.

Colombia ranks 17th of 35 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 20 years of available data.

Colombia compared with similar countries

  • Colombia's 3.6% is above the median for upper middle income countries, which is 0.9%, 3.8× the median. (10 countries reporting)
  • Colombia's 3.6% is above the median for Latin America & Caribbean, which is 0.7%, 5.1× the median. (15 countries reporting)
